An inclusive and supportive learning environment for children aged 2-19 with a range of learning difficulties (MALD, SLD, PMLD). The school focuses on fostering academic and personal growth, independence, and life skills, helping students transition into adulthood confidently. With strong ties to the local community, it emphasizes vocational training and social development, working closely with families to tailor each student's experience. The school offers a broad, engaging curriculum, ensuring students thrive in a nurturing, inclusive atmosphere.

You in the role will:

  • Create personalized education plans for students with complex needs, ensuring they feel valued and empowered.
  • Engage students with creative, multi-sensory teaching methods that adapt to their individual learning styles.
  • Help students manage their anxieties and trauma, building trusting relationships that allow them to flourish.
  • Work alongside TAs and other professionals to provide holistic support for each child.
  • Set achievable goals, celebrate every success, and foster a love of learning that goes beyond the classroom.

Your experience and qualifications:

  • You hold an enhanced Child Workforce DBS. (desirable, but not essential)
  • You hold a QTS/ECT/PGCE certificate.
  • Proven SEND Expertise: You’ve been there, done that, and have the experience to back it up – particularly with ASD and communication/learning difficulties.
  • You have the ability to stay calm, collected, and focused, no matter how complex the needs or behaviours.
  • You’re not afraid to think outside the box to ensure each child’s needs are met.
  • You value the power of collaboration, working closely with a range of professionals to deliver outstanding support.
